Microsoft 10K warns of iPhone, Mac threats as iPhone nears 1.1% share

The 10-K submission to the US Securities and Exchange Commission for fiscal year 2008 dances around mentioning Apple or its products by name but makes it clear that the smaller company’s practice of building both iPhones, iPods and Macs, as well as the software that drives them, has become a concern that wasn’t present in the fiscal year that came before.
